Peggy O’Neal Peden

Peggy O’Neal Peden is a long-time Nashville resident and Middle Tennessee native who grew up listening to country music and remembers her father making his own steel guitar. She holds degrees from Lipscomb University and the University of Kentucky, is an award-winning advertising copywriter, and has taught college-level English. She formerly owned a travel agency, paints and is a member of the Nashville Artist Guild, counting Maureen McCormick among her clients.

Your Killin’ Heart, 2016 Malice Domestic Best First Traditional Mystery winner and a finalist in both the Killer Nashville and William Faulkner-William Wisdom Writing competitions, is Peden’s first published novel, a mystery set in Nashville. Gone Missin’, and Flyin’ Solo, both published in 2022, are also mysteries set in Nashville. She won the 2018 Author, Author award for promoting adult literacy in Middle Tennessee.

Peden was commissioned to write a book on Nashville’s annual outdoor Shakespeare-in-the-Park festival production of the Scottish play and also writes literary fiction. Peden is a member of Sisters-in-Crime, the American Association of University Professors, Authors Guild, and the Women’s National Book Association.
